there are now sooo many makers of 18" dolls and you can match almost any ethnic mix in a child. jo-ann's has their dolls for 19.99. toys-r-us has journey girls, target has next generation, i think wal-mart has madame alexander, or switch that with target, fancy nancy is 18" and can wear the same clothes, and there are other off brands. i have only found one boy, but he is part of my collection and i have as many of his clothes as i could afford at the time. he was from the collection at target yrs ago! my daughter had molly. i stayed up late at night before the holidays making her outfits from the real patterns and trying them on her.
